Completing the Level 4 Diploma in Artificial Intelligence qualification requires a significant time commitment over the course of 9 months. The program is designed to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of artificial intelligence concepts and technologies, preparing them for careers in this rapidly growing field.
Here is a breakdown of the time commitment required for the Level 4 Diploma in Artificial Intelligence:
| Lectures | Students can expect to attend lectures for approximately 10-15 hours per week. These lectures cover a range of topics related to artificial intelligence, including machine learning, neural networks, and natural language processing. |
|---|---|
| Assignments | In addition to attending lectures, students will need to dedicate time to completing assignments and projects. This typically requires an additional 15-20 hours per week. |
| Self-Study | To truly excel in the Level 4 Diploma in Artificial Intelligence, students are encouraged to engage in self-study outside of class time. This can involve reading textbooks, watching online tutorials, and practicing coding skills. On average, students should plan to spend an additional 10-15 hours per week on self-study. |
Overall, students pursuing the Level 4 Diploma in Artificial Intelligence should be prepared to dedicate a total of 35-50 hours per week to their studies. This rigorous time commitment is necessary to fully grasp the complex concepts and technologies covered in the program and to successfully complete all requirements for the qualification.
